Tencent targets 2030 carbon neutrality amid AI energy surge
The tech giant is deploying T-AIDC architecture and AI-driven optimization to decouple LLM growth from carbon emissions.
Tencent has unveiled a strategic roadmap to achieve carbon neutrality across its operations and supply chain by 2030. The move comes as the company faces a massive spike in energy requirements driven by the rapid adoption of artificial intelligence.
According to the company's Carbon Neutrality Mid-Term Report, Tencent has significantly scaled its transition to clean energy, with renewable electricity consumption jumping from 22.0% in 2024 to 48.5% in 2025. The company reported that its owned data centers have already reached an 82.9% renewable electricity share, and it has procured more than 6.5 billion kWh of green electricity since first announcing its sustainability commitment.
The AI Energy Crisis
The surge in large language model (LLM) training and inference has fundamentally altered the power profile of the modern data center. Tencent notes that AI workloads have pushed rack power demands from a previous range of 6-8 kW up to between 30-100 kW—a tenfold increase in some instances. To manage this volatility, Tencent is deploying its T-AIDC architecture, which the company claims delivers power-supply efficiency of up to 98%.
Beyond hardware, the company is integrating digital twin technologies and AI-driven scheduling to better align its energy demand with the intermittent nature of renewable energy supplies. This approach allows Tencent to optimize its own internal operations while exporting these efficiencies to external sectors, such as steel production, to reduce industrial emissions.
A Shift in Sustainability Strategy
This transition marks a pivot toward a more rigorous sustainability model. Rather than relying heavily on carbon offsets, Tencent is focusing on a strategy of "avoiding, reducing, and replacing" emissions. This shift is critical as the industry struggles to balance the compute-heavy requirements of the AI era with global climate targets.
"We are applying our digital and AI capabilities to cut emissions within our own infrastructure," said Ma Huateng, Tencent Chairman and CEO. He added that the company believes AI has the potential to "accelerate low-carbon innovation, lift efficiency, and support broader environmental transformation in industries beyond our own."
The Path Forward
To support the broader ecosystem, Tencent is leveraging its CarbonX Program and the TanLIVE platform to foster climate-tech innovation. As one of the world's largest tech conglomerates, Tencent's ability to decouple its growth from its carbon footprint serves as a primary case study for the global tech sector.
Industry observers will now be watching whether these infrastructure gains can keep pace with the exponential growth of AI compute needs. While the 2025 jump in renewable usage is substantial, the company must still bridge the gap to full neutrality across its entire supply chain within the next five years.
